Narrative

Injured was in Metz Motorbarn disconnecting the negative blue battery lead from E motor to replace the plug when the wrench he was using contacted the frame and shorted the battery out, resulting in 2nd and 3rd degree burns to his left hand. No issues with training, equipment, mining methods or compliance.
